    The Facts

    • The death toll from a Russian strike on the Dnipropetrovsk city of Dnipro on Sunday has risen to at least 40 civilians killed, with at least 75 people reported injured, Ukrainian officials said Monday.

    • Ukraine's Office for the Prosecutor General said Kh-22 missiles were used and alleged the attack was a war crime. In a statement, a spokesperson said: "This type of missile [the Kh-22] leads to the greatest human casualties because the missile is extremely inaccurate... Therefore, the use of such weapons for targets in densely populated areas is clearly a war crime."
